Longboat Key Club carves into Halloween

Members and resort guests carved pumpkins and decorated cookies at the club's pumpkin carving lunch on Oct. 28.

Guys and ghouls of all ages carved into Halloween weekend on Oct. 28.

From grandmas to sumo wrestlers, and even an appearance from Goose and Maverick from “Top Gun,” all kinds of characters visited The Resort at Longboat Key Club’s Tavern porch Saturday morning for a ghostly celebration.

After enjoying a buffet lunch, the families decorated Halloween cookies and carved pumpkins.

While pumpkin carving instructions were available, some kids took creativity into their own hands.

“I tried the hard one, a big scene with a cat,” Ava O’Hara said. “But I did a classic pumpkin and I’m writing ‘happy’ on the side."

Following decorating and carving, kids enjoyed dessert and got goody bags to take home. The best costume was awarded to one boy and one girl, who each got to take home balloons.
